Frequently Asked Questions

How Do I Choose the Right Plants for Minimalist Hanging Displays?

When choosing plants for minimalist hanging displays, consider their size, growth habits, and light requirements. Opt for low-maintenance varieties that complement your space, ensuring they thrive and enhance your aesthetic without overwhelming your decor.

What Are the Best Maintenance Tips for Hanging Plants?

Hanging plants thrive with proper care. Water them when the soil feels dry, guarantee adequate light, and use well-draining pots. Regularly check for pests, and don’t forget to trim dead leaves for healthy growth.

Can I Hang Plants in Rooms With Low Natural Light?

Yes, you can hang plants in low light rooms. Choose low-light tolerant varieties like pothos or snake plants, and rotate them occasionally for even growth. Just make certain you’re watering appropriately, as too much light isn’t a concern.

Are There Any Safety Concerns With Hanging Plants?

Yes, there are safety concerns. Make certain your hangers are secure and can support the plant’s weight. Avoid placing plants near high-traffic areas or above furniture, as falling pots can cause injuries or damage.
